ORLANDO, FL - General Motors Fleet and Commercial Operations revealed the new 2007 Chevy Silverado and GMC Sierra Heavy Duty Pickups at the 2007 International Builders' Show in Orlando, Florida.

The Builders' Show features over 1,900 leading suppliers representing 300 industry categories, covering over a million net square feet of exhibit space at the Orlando Convention Center. Over 100,000 building industry professionals and 800 media are in attendance.

"The Builders' Show is one of the absolute highlights of our year," said Rob Minton, GM communications manager. "The chance to talk to customers who depend on our trucks to make their livelihood in the building and construction trades is something we really look forward to. We could not think of a more appropriate venue to show off the all-new Chevrolet Silverado and GMC Sierra Heavy Duty pickups."
